The Intersection of Technology and Monument Construction
In modern times, the creation of monumental structures involves advanced technologies such as 3D modeling software, augmented reality (AR),. And building information modeling (BIM). These tools enable architects and engineers to visualize and plan projects with meticulous detail, potentially impacting the scale and complexity of the 'Garden of Heroes. '
The integration of smart sensors and IoT devices within the statues themselves could offer interactive experiences for visitors. Imagine statues equipped with sensors that trigger historical audio narratives or provide real-time information about the figures being depicted.

The Role of Artificial Intelligence in Monument Preservation
Preserving historical monuments like those envisioned in the 'Garden of Heroes' demands proactive maintenance strategies. Here, artificial intelligence (AI) can play a vital role. AI-powered predictive maintenance systems can analyze structural data in real-time to detect potential issues before they escalate, thus extending the longevity of these iconic statues.
